We has successively developed the high strength plates with yield strength of class 550, 690, 890, 960 and 1100 MPa since 2006, which are mainly used in coal mine machinery, engineering machinery, port machinery, and widely applied in mechanical equipment manufacture including the mining hydraulic support, crane, cement transportation pump, port suspension bridge, etc.

S550Q, S550QL, S690Q, S690QL, S890Q, S890QL, S960Q and S960QL have all pass the certification of CE.

Impact temperature:D -20℃;E -40℃; Q -20℃; QL -40℃
